There's a surprise inside these biscuit bites!
Prep Time:
10 Min
Total Time:
30 Min
Makes:
10 servings

INGREDIENTS
1/2
cup grated Parmesan cheese
1/2
teaspoon Italian seasoning
1
can (7.5 oz) Pillsbury® refrigerated buttermilk biscuits
10
cubes (3/4 inch) Cheddar, Monterey Jack or mozzarella cheese
3
tablespoons butter or margarine, melted
1/2
cup pizza sauce, heated, if desired
DIRECTIONS
1.
Heat oven to 375°F. Spray 8-inch round pan with cooking spray. In small bowl, stir together Parmesan cheese and Italian seasoning.
2.
Separate dough into 10 biscuits; flatten each to a 2-inch round. Place 1 cheese cube in center of each biscuit round. Bring dough up around cheese cube; press edge to seal and shape into a ball. Roll in butter, then in Parmesan cheese mixture. Place 1/4 inch apart in pan.
3.
Bake 15 to 20 minutes or until golden brown. Cool slightly; serve warm with pizza sauce.
High Altitude (3500-6500 ft):
No change.
